Steps to make Rosemary balsalmic honey glazed salmon:

  1. Add salmon fillets to a baking pan.
  2. Set oven to broil.
  3. Mix all ingredients to a small bowl except for the brown sugar, with a whisk or fork.
  4. Pour mixture over the salmon to allow to marinate for at least 10 min.
  5. Sprinkle brown sugar over salmon before its placed in oven.
  6. Broil salmon for 20 min.
  7. Take out and serve with sides and/or white wine..
